How to fix?

Upgrade SLES:15.7 rsync to version 3.2.7-150600.3.14.1 or higher.

NVD Description

Note: Versions mentioned in the description apply only to the upstream rsync package and not the rsync package as distributed by SLES. See How to fix? for SLES:15.7 relevant fixed versions and status.

A malicious client acting as the receiver of an rsync file transfer can trigger an out of bounds read of a heap based buffer, via a negative array index. The

malicious

rsync client requires at least read access to the remote rsync module in order to trigger the issue.
